mission · from form 990

FF Thompson Hospital is dedicated to continuously improving the health of the residents and communities of the Finger Lakes and surrounding regions.

profile · synthesized from sources

FF Thompson Hospital is a healthcare provider based in Canandaigua, NY, serving the Finger Lakes region. It operates as a full-service hospital offering emergency care, inpatient and outpatient services, and specialty clinics through affiliated medical groups. The organization is part of UR Medicine and provides care across multiple locations in Ontario, Yates, and surrounding counties.

  • Orthopedic Surgery and Musculoskeletal Care 1 activity
    • Delivers specialized surgical and therapeutic care
      Offers advanced procedures including shoulder replacement surgery using pyrocarbon implant technology, and maintains national distinctions for excellence in knee and hip replacement. Provides speech therapy and nutrition counseling through registered dietitians for disease prevention and management.
  • Volunteer-Driven Residential Care Support 1 activity
    • Engages volunteers in hospital operations
      Operates a volunteer program with approximately 50 active volunteers who support patient transport, recreational therapy, guest greeting, gift shop staffing, and clerical functions across departments.
  • Continuing Care Retirement Communities 1 activity
    • Expands senior care infrastructure
      Constructing a 12-apartment memory care unit at Clark Meadows, scheduled to open the following summer, to expand long-term care options for individuals with cognitive impairments.
  • Healthcare System Administrative Support 1 activity
    • Manages leadership roles in clinical medicine and hospital administration
      Hosts key medical leadership positions including Chief Medical Officer for UR Medicine Thompson Health, Hospital Medical Director, Clinical Medical Director of Urgent Care, and Medical Directors in Anesthesiology, Pulmonary Medicine, and Occupational Medicine. Also includes Vice President of the medical staff.
  • Skilled Nursing and Rehabilitation Facilities 1 activity
    • Operates outpatient rehabilitation facilities
      Runs dedicated rehabilitation services facilities in Canandaigua, Farmington, and Victor, providing comprehensive rehabilitative care as part of F.F. Thompson Hospital’s network.
  • Telehealth and Urgent Care Access 1 activity
    • Operates urgent care and laboratory services
      Runs three urgent care centers that provide accessible, high-quality care and have received high patient satisfaction ratings. Also operates two laboratory draw stations for outpatient testing.
  • Podcast and Radio Production 1 activity
    • Produces educational healthcare content
      Produces a podcast featuring expert discussions on healthcare topics, education, and community organizations to inform and engage the public.
  • Comprehensive Women's Health Services 1 activity
    • Provides OB/GYN and women’s health services
      Operates an OB/GYN practice with 15 providers across four locations, serving women throughout all life stages from adolescence through menopause, including prenatal and birthing care. The birthing center has earned distinction recognition for quality care.
  • Outpatient and Emergency Care Services 1 activity
    • Provides comprehensive healthcare services through a 113-bed hospital
      Operates a 113-bed acute care hospital offering a full spectrum of medical services to residents in the Finger Lakes and surrounding regions. The hospital provides 24-hour skilled nursing care, primary and specialty care, urgent care, cancer treatment, rehabilitation, and diagnostic services.

relationships · 10

Who they work with

  • American Heart Association Government — Awarded Well-Being Works Better Platinum Status for workplace wellness initiatives.
  • Dave Carro Partner — Host of the Thompson Health podcast and Director of Corporate Communications
  • Genesee Construction Partner — Presenting sponsor of the Thompson Health Twilight in the Trees gala event.
  • Human Rights Campaign Foundation Government — Recognized by the foundation as a “Leader in LGBTQ Healthcare Equality” in multiple years.
  • Mary Clark Thompson Partner — Provided the founding gift that established Thompson Hospital in 1904.
  • UR Medicine Partner — Collaborates with UR Medicine Orthopaedics & Physical Performance in providing orthopedic care.
  • University of Rochester Medicine Partner — Partnership through affiliation; Thompson Health is part of University of Rochester Medicine, including integration of the Sands Cancer Center into the Wilmot Cancer Institute.
  • University of Rochester Medicine Strong Memorial Hospital Partner — Collaborates with Thompson Health for cancer treatment, including surgical care and chemotherapy.
  • Wellness Alliance Partner — Received the Well Workplace Silver Award for workplace wellness programs.
  • Wilmot Cancer Institute Partner — Collaborates on cancer care delivery through the Sands Cancer Center.
